KRS 426.560: Newspaper advertisement required in execution and judicial sales.

In addition to the notices now required by statute to be posted, all public sales of any kind

of property sold under execution, judgment or decree, shall, unless otherwise agreed upon

by the parties, be advertised by publication pursuant to KRS Chapter 424 . The

advertisement shall state the time, place and terms of sale and describe the property to be

sold. The newspaper advertisement shall not be necessary where the appraised value of

the property to be sold is less than one hundred dollars ($100).
